Thomas E. Bonhag '79MBA

Thomas E. Bonhag, CFP, CLU, ChFC, is the Chief Operating Officer of National Madison, a life insurance brokerage firm specializing in sophisticated insurance solutions for high net worth individuals, corporations and non-profit organizations. With more than 30 years in the financial services industry, his experience includes service as a personal financial advisor to senior corporate executives and very affluent families. He has also served as a corporate officer for both a major global bank and leading global insurer. His areas of specialization include corporate executive benefits, wealth transfer planning, and philanthropic life insurance.

Bonhag holds the professional designations of Certified Financial Planner (CFP), Chartered Life Underwriter (CLU) and Chartered Financial Consultant (ChFC). He is a member of the Estate Planning Council of New York City, Inc. and the Society of Financial Service Professionals. He is a Charter Member of PACE (Professional Achievements in Continuing Education) and has taught CFP exam preparation courses at the New York Center for Financial Studies.

Bonhag received his B.A. from Fordham University and his MBA from St. John’s University. He has served Fordham University as a member of the President’s Planned Giving Advisory Council, the Professional Advisors Committee and the President’s Council. He has served St. John’s University as an Alumni Mentor and was awarded the Alumni Outstanding Achievement award in 2004 on the occasion of the 25th anniversary of the receipt of his MBA. He is also a member of the Philanthropic Planning Group of Greater New York, the Partnership for Philanthropic Planning and The International Association of Advisors in Philanthropy.
